R. Maillet is a scholar working on Obstetrics and Gynecology,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and Surgery. According to data from OpenAlex, R. Maillet has authored 44 papers receiving a total of 457 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 21 papers in Obstetrics and Gynecology, 17 papers in Pediatrics, Perinatology and Child Health and 12 papers in Surgery. Recurrent topics in R. Maillet’s work include Maternal and Perinatal Health Interventions (15 papers), Pelvic Floor Disorders (9 papers) and Assisted Reproductive Technology and Twin Pregnancy (9 papers). R. Maillet is often cited by papers focused on Maternal and Perinatal Health Interventions (15 papers), Pelvic Floor Disorders (9 papers) and Assisted Reproductive Technology and Twin Pregnancy (9 papers). R. Maillet collaborates with scholars based in France and United States. R. Maillet's co-authors include D. Riethmuller, R. Ramanah, A. Martin, J.-P. Schaal, Anne Collin, Cynthia L. Gay, N. Floret, P. Millet, Maxime Desmarets and J Hélias and has published in prestigious journals such as Fetal Diagnosis and Therapy, Archives de Pédiatrie and Progrès en Urologie.
